Law-and-Order Former Texas Attorney General Lands in Federal Prison

by Matthew T. Clarke


Dan Morales, the former Texas at
torney general who ran on a law-and-order platform, was sentenced on October 31, 2003, to four years in federal prison after pleading guilty to mail fraud and filing a false income ...
